Understanding the Function of a Swaddle Blanket

Swaddling is an age-old apply that includes wrapping a baby snugly in a blanket to imitate the sensation of being in the womb. This method can help soothe a baby, reduce startle reflexes, and promote longer sleep. Nevertheless, not all swaddle blankets are created equal. The appropriate blanket can make a significant difference in your baby’s comfort and total well-being.

Cloth Matters: Selecting the Proper Materials

When selecting a swaddle blanket, the material is among the most critical factors to consider. The fabric directly impacts the blanket’s breathability, softness, and overall comfort. Listed below are some frequent fabrics utilized in swaddle blankets:

Cotton: Cotton is a popular selection as a consequence of its breathability, softness, and ease of washing. It’s suitable for varied climates and provides a comfortable, but lightweight feel.

Muslin: Muslin blankets are made from a loosely woven cotton fabric, making them breathable and superb for warmer weather. They’re additionally highly durable and change into softer with every wash.

Bamboo: Bamboo materials are known for their exceptional softness and moisture-wicking properties. They are an excellent choice for infants with sensitive skin and supply excellent temperature regulation.

Fleece: Fleece is a warmer option, suitable for cooler climates. It’s soft and insulating but is probably not as breathable as cotton or muslin, so it’s finest utilized in colder weather.

Measurement and Form: Finding the Good Fit

Swaddle blankets come in various configurations and dimensions, every catering to totally different wants and preferences:

Normal Size: Most swaddle blankets are designed to be large sufficient to wrap round a baby snugly. A typical size is round 44 x 44 inches, providing ample coverage for swaddling.

Pre-Made Swaddle Wraps: These come with fasteners, zippers, or Velcro, simplifying the swaddling process. They’re especially useful for new mother and father who want an easier option. Make sure to choose one that fits your baby’s dimension and development stage.

Adjustable Swaddle Blankets: Some blankets come with adjustable features, permitting you to change the fit as your baby grows. These may be particularly helpful for infants who’ve varying swaddling needs.

Ease of Use: Consider the Sensible Facets

Ease of use is a vital factor when selecting a swaddle blanket. Consider the next options:

Simplicity: Traditional swaddle blankets require some apply to master. When you prefer a problem-free option, look for swaddle wraps with fasteners or zippers that make swaddling quick and straightforward.

Machine Washable: Infants may be messy, so choosing a machine-washable blanket will save you time and effort. Guarantee the material can withstand frequent washes without losing its form or softness.

Durability: The blanket needs to be durable enough to withstand regular use and washing. Check the stitching and overall quality to make sure it will last through a number of uses.

Safety Considerations: Making certain a Secure Swaddle

Safety is paramount when swaddling your baby. To make sure a safe swaddle:

Keep away from Overheating: Select breathable fabrics and keep away from wrapping your baby too tightly. Overheating can improve the risk of sudden toddler demise syndrome (SIDS).

Proper Method: Follow recommended swaddling techniques to make sure your baby’s hips can move freely and their airway is not obstructed. Many modern swaddle blankets provide guidelines or instructional videos to help with safe swaddling practices.

Monitor Baby’s Growth: As your baby grows, they might outgrow their swaddle. Be attentive to any signs that your baby is ready to transition out of swaddling, similar to rolling over or trying to break free.
